Wartook market and investor summary

In Wartook, VIC 3401, houses show a gross rental yield of 2.6%.

For an investor, this reads as a capital-growth market more than a cashflow one. A gross house yield around 2.6% will not cover holding costs in the early years, so the case leans on price appreciation.

Living in Wartook: people, income and schools

Wartook is home to around 88 people, a number that has held fairly steady over five years. At a median age of 52, it reads as an older, established demographic, and 100% of homes are owner-occupied. Owner-occupiers dominate, so stock turns over slowly and listings can be thin when you are trying to buy.

The typical household income runs to around $66,000 a year (about $1,270 a week). On socio-economic measures it ranks comfortably above the national middle (8 out of 10 on the ABS advantage index). Incomes have risen about 30% over five years, which tends to underpin what local buyers can pay.
